Exclusion of linkage between alcoholism and the MNS blood group region on chromosome 4q in multiplex families.
American journal of medical genetics - 27 Feb 1995
Neiswanger K, Kaplan B, Hill S Y
Abstract excerpt
Polymorphic DNA markers on the long arm of chromosome 4 were used to examine linkage to alcoholism in 20 multiplex pedigrees. Fifteen loci were determined for 124 individuals.
